Job Description
Established in 1984, this company has expanded it's activities to include a range of integrated services within the commercial and industrial market. These cover project management, design, supply, installation and maintenance of mechanical and electrical installations.
They now operate throughout the UK undertaking installation projects in commercial and public sector buildings, retail outlets and education and medical facilities on behalf of major construction companies.
In 2007, the company moved into their new flag ship headquarters north west of Leeds city centre which encompasses a dedicated design and CAD department within 12,000 square feet of open plan office area.
As Sub-contract Procurement Manager you will be working as part of the surveying team reporting to the Commercial Manager.
Your role will be the procurement of sub-contractors on various sized contracts which deal with all sectors of the construction industry.
You role will include involvement with enquiries, selection, pre-order meeting and formalisation of subcontract packages.
The role is a permanent position and you will be a key member of the commercial team working on multi million pound projects.
With an order book of around £80million the future is looking very bright for this Leeds based contractor who has a well established reputation for quality of work done and the professionalism upheld during all work undertaken.
Qualifications/Skills Required
Applications are welcomed from candidates who are experienced in a procurement role. Ideally you should have gained good experience working within a building services contractor and be used to dealing with sub-contractors from all disciplines of the construction industry.
You should be comfortable when negotiating agreements with clients and closing deals as this will be a big part of your job.
You should be comfortable when working as part of a close knit team and also be able to develop relationships with existing and new clients.
It would be beneficial if you have good experience of how a building services contractor operates and should ideally be working within a building services contractor at the moment however this is not essential. If you have experience of working in a similar role in the construction industry this will be taken into consideration.
